Mozambican rapper Dice uses his voice and art to denounce the concerns plaguing the country in his latest musical offering, titled "Salve Moçambique" (Save Mozambique). In the track, Dice doesn't mince words when exposing the challenges faced by society, including the interruption of classes, the increase in deaths, which have already surpassed 50 victims, and the growing sense of popular injustice.
For Dice, the situation goes beyond partisan differences, representing a cry for justice and social balance. The song is an appeal, directed not only to the authorities but also to the population, which seeks solutions to overcome this critical moment.
The music video accompanying the song reinforces the message. Filled with impactful images of the protests taking place in the country, the video portrays the gravity of the situation and gives voice to those calling for change.
“Salve Moçambique” is now available on digital platforms, inviting the public to reflect on the situation and engage in the debate about the country's future. Dice proves once again that music can be a powerful tool to drive social transformation.
